Fixed by tearing down the cache volume per job. Confirmed no plaintext survey data persists after logout; the at-rest encryption check now runs on every pipeline. One open item: key rotation under airplane-mode toggling is untested, tracked separately. The pipeline run covering these checks is identified by the token below.

pipeline stamp: htk31_4c5b9d8911c6f9006a50e2de3a4f0df

### Audit Item 14 — Rebalancer Dispatch Logs

Verify that the PedalFlow rebalancing tool retains dispatch logs for all van-routing decisions for at least 90 days, including the station fill-level snapshot used as input. Confirm that manual overrides entered by depot staff in the Larkmoor region are flagged distinctly from algorithmic moves, since support frequently needs to distinguish the two when riders dispute empty-dock reports. Any gaps in retention must be recorded and countersigned by the accountable owner named below.

named custodian: Zorael Sordor

Runbook fragment — QueueScale account recovery

If the QueueScale autoscaler's service account is locked out after repeated token refresh failures, scaling on the ingest queues halts and depth alarms will fire within ten minutes. Restore access via the Dashwell recovery console, then verify the worker pool resumes draining. The console accepts the recovery passphrase given below.

strongbox words: oliael-gilax-lamael